Non-fungible tokens represent unique digital items on a blockchain. Each token contains special metadata that proves its originality. This differs from c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, which are interchangeable.
Every NFT has a digital signature linking it to its creator. The blockchain records all ownership changes permanently. This creates a trustworthy history called provenance.
Blockchain technology provides transparent tracking for all transactions. It serves as a permanent ledger that anyone can verify. This system eliminates the need for central authorities.

Always verify official project channels before participating. Look for verification badges and consistent communication history. Genuine opportunities never request private keys or upfront payments.
Be cautious of offers that seem too good to be true. Research project backgrounds and read community feedback thoroughly. Protecting your digital security should remain your top priority.

Interactive gaming environments now provide substantial pathways for digital asset acquisition. Major platforms like Immutable and Ronin host hundreds of free-to-play crypto games. These ecosystems blend entertainment with genuine economic potential.
The play-to-earn model transforms gaming into income generation. Players in Axie Infinity collect $SLP and $AXS tokens through PvP battles. Guild of Guardians offers seasonal leaderboards with $GOG token rewards.
Platforms like The Sandbox enable virtual land development and asset creation. Users can rent or sell their digital properties for profit. This creates diverse revenue streams beyond traditional gameplay.
Competitive gaming events offer significant prize pools. Off The Grid’s “Clash for Cash” awards $1,000 daily to top performers. Skilled players can generate substantial cryptocurrency income.

Security awareness becomes paramount when handling valuable digital collectibles acquired through participation. Proper protection ensures your assets remain safe from unauthorized access.
MetaMask serves as a popular choice for storing digital items on the Ethereum network. This browser extension keeps private keys secure on your device.
Always create strong passwords and back up your recovery phrase offline. Consider hardware wallets like Ledger for high-value token storage.

Fraudulent schemes often target users on various platforms. Phishing websites mimic legitimate services to steal credentials.
Never share private keys or download unknown files. Verify official URLs and research project teams thoroughly.
Double-check wallet addresses before confirming any transactions. Blockchain technology makes transfers irreversible once completed.
| Wallet Type | Security Level | Best Use Case | Access Method |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hot Wallets (MetaMask) | Medium | Frequent transactions | Browser/mobile app |
| Cold Wallets (Ledger) | High | Long-term storage | Hardware device |
| Exchange Wallets | Low-Medium | Trading platform use | Online account |
